By Comrade Dominic Ogakwu

Nigeria’s quest for sustainable development and energy security extends beyond expanding electricity generation, it requires strong institutions, informed citizens and effective regulatory oversight. As the country explores the wider application of nuclear science and technology in healthcare, agriculture, industry, research and future energy generation, building public confidence has become just as important as developing the technology itself.
Therefore, it is against this backdrop that the Nigerian Nuclear Regulatory Authority (NNRA) convened a strategic interface with Civil Society Organizations (CSOs) in early May, creating a platform that highlighted the importance of dialogue, transparency and inclusive governance in shaping Nigeria’s nuclear future.
The one-day Sensitization Workshop and Strategic Interface, organised by the Integrity Advocacy for Development Initiative (IADI) in collaboration with the Civil Society Groups for Good Governance (CSGGG), with the support from NNRA was more than an awareness campaign. It was a deliberate effort to bridge the knowledge gap between Nigeria’s nuclear regulator and the wider public through civil society, the media and development stakeholders. Themed “X-Raying the Challenges, Achievements and Prospects of the NNRA in Solving Nigeria’s Energy Problems,” the event reflected a growing recognition that successful nuclear governance depends on openness, accountability and continuous stakeholder engagement.
Globally, nuclear technology has evolved far beyond electricity generation. Today, it plays a critical role in cancer diagnosis and treatment, food preservation, agricultural productivity, industrial quality control, environmental monitoring and scientific research. As Nigeria seeks to maximize these peaceful applications, the NNRA bears the critical responsibility of ensuring that all nuclear and radiation-related activities comply with international safety, security and environmental standards. This responsibility makes public understanding of the Authority’s mandate essential for national development.
One of the workshop’s greatest achievements was its ability to demystify nuclear technology. For many participants, the engagement provided their first comprehensive understanding of the NNRA’s statutory responsibilities, including radiation protection, nuclear safety, security regulation, licensing, inspection, compliance monitoring and emergency preparedness. Technical presentations and interactive discussions helped dispel widespread misconceptions that often associate anything nuclear solely with weapons or disasters, replacing fear with facts and promoting informed public discourse.

NNRA at the Centre of Nigeria’s Nuclear Future
Nigeria’s nuclear journey dates back to the early years after independence when the country began exploring the peaceful applications of atomic science to address developmental challenges. What started as scientific research has gradually evolved into a comprehensive national programme covering medicine, agriculture, industry, environmental protection and long-term energy planning.
The establishment of the Nigeria Atomic Energy Commission (NAEC) provided strategic direction for nuclear technology development, while the Nigerian Nuclear Regulatory Authority (NNRA) was created to serve as an independent regulator responsible for ensuring that every nuclear and radiation-related activity is conducted safely and securely.
The NNRA was established on 3 August 1995 under the Nuclear Safety and Radiation Protection Act and commenced full operations in May 2001. Since then, it has developed into one of Africa’s leading nuclear regulatory institutions, providing oversight for the peaceful use of ionising radiation while ensuring compliance with international safety and security obligations.
Today, Nigeria is not yet a nuclear electricity-producing nation. However, it already utilizes nuclear and radiation technologies extensively in cancer diagnosis and radiotherapy, industrial radiography, oil and gas exploration, agricultural research, food preservation, water resource management and scientific innovation. These applications demonstrate that nuclear science is already contributing significantly to national development beyond the electricity sector.

Mandate of the NNRA
The NNRA occupies a unique position within Nigeria’s governance architecture. Unlike institutions responsible for promoting nuclear technology, its primary responsibility is regulation.

The Authority’s primary responsibilities include:
Regulating all activities involving ionizing radiation and nuclear materials.
Registering and licensing facilities and organizations that use radioactive sources.
Conducting inspections to ensure compliance with nuclear safety and radiation protection standards.
Enforcing regulations on the safe handling, transportation, storage and disposal of radioactive materials.
Overseeing radioactive waste management
Protecting workers, patients, the public and the environment from the harmful effects of radiation.
Ensuring the security of radioactive sources and preventing their misuse.
Implementing Nigeria’s obligations under international nuclear safety, security and non-proliferation treaties, particularly in collaboration with the International Atomic Energy Agency, IAEA.

This regulatory independence is fundamental to building public confidence, particularly as Nigeria advances discussions on future nuclear power generation.
The NNRA regulates the use of radiation in sectors such as: Healthcare (radiotherapy, diagnostic radiology and nuclear medicine), Oil and gas, Mining and mineral exploration, Industrial radiography, Research institutions, Agriculture, Universities and other scientific establishments.
Meanwhile, modern nuclear governance is built on international cooperation, and Nigeria has steadily expanded its partnerships with leading global institutions.
The NNRA works closely with the International Atomic Energy Agency (IAEA), the global body responsible for promoting the safe, secure and peaceful use of nuclear technology. Through the IAEA, Nigeria benefits from technical cooperation, peer review missions, capacity development, emergency preparedness exercises and regulatory benchmarking.
Nigeria is also strengthening collaboration with the European Union through the Instrument for Nuclear Safety Cooperation (EU-INSC), which supports improvements in regulatory infrastructure, institutional capacity and preparation for international regulatory reviews.
In March 2026, Nigeria has strengthened its nuclear and radiation safety framework following the completion of a €1m technical cooperation project between the Nigerian Nuclear Regulatory Authority and the European Union aimed at preparing the country for the safe development of nuclear energy. The initiative had significantly strengthened Nigeria’s regulatory capacity and aligned the country’s nuclear safety frameworks with global standards. Additionally, the project represents a major step in Nigeria’s long-term strategy to develop a credible and resilient regulatory system capable of overseeing nuclear and radiation technologies safely.
The two-and-a-half-year initiative, valued at about €1m, was implemented through a consortium led by the Energy Conscious Organisation of Austria in partnership with several European nuclear regulatory bodies and technical experts. The NNRA further disclosed that the project supported Nigeria’s preparations for a follow-up Integrated Regulatory Review Service mission by the International Atomic Energy Agency scheduled for October 2026.
Beyond Europe, Nigeria participates actively in the Forum of Nuclear Regulatory Bodies in Africa (FNRBA), the African Commission on Nuclear Energy (AFCONE), and other continental initiatives aimed at strengthening Africa’s nuclear safety architecture. These partnerships position Nigeria not merely as a beneficiary of international cooperation but increasingly as a contributor to regional nuclear governance.
Although public attention often focuses on nuclear power plants, the NNRA’s daily operations extend across hundreds of facilities using radioactive materials throughout Nigeria.
Its regulatory oversight covers hospitals using radiotherapy and diagnostic imaging equipment; universities and research ingstitutions; industrial facilities employing radioactive sources for quality control; oil and gas companies using radiation technologies; customs and border security involving radioactive materials; and transportation and storage of radioactive substances.
Recent initiatives demonstrate the Authority’s growing scope. These include hosting IAEA expert missions on radioactive source safety and nuclear security, strengthening regulatory collaboration with the Nigerian Upstream Petroleum Regulatory Commission (NUPRC), participating in Nigeria’s Integrated Nuclear Infrastructure Review (INIR), and supporting anti-substance abuse awareness campaigns through its zonal offices.
The Authority is also modernising regulatory processes through digital licensing systems and enhanced compliance monitoring.

Breakthroughs and Institutional Successes
Over the last two decades, the NNRA has achieved several milestones that have strengthened Nigeria’s international reputation.
One notable success has been the continuous improvement of Nigeria’s regulatory framework in line with IAEA standards. This progress has attracted international recognition and technical support from development partners.
In 2026, Nigeria strengthened its legal framework following the approval of four new nuclear safety regulations covering nuclear power plant design and construction, transportation of radioactive materials, basic ionising radiation safety, and radioactive waste management. These regulations are designed to prepare Nigeria for eventual nuclear electricity generation while reinforcing safety across existing applications.
Nigeria has also successfully maintained regulatory oversight over its research reactor activities while strengthening safeguards and nuclear security measures in accordance with international obligations.
Equally significant is the growing confidence of international organisations in Nigeria’s regulatory competence, reflected in continued IAEA review missions, EU-supported programmes and expanded technical cooperation.

Current Trends: Nuclear Energy and Sustainable Development
Globally, nuclear energy has returned to the centre of climate and development discussions.
Many countries now view nuclear power as an important complement to renewable energy because it provides reliable low-carbon electricity capable of supporting industrialisation while reducing greenhouse gas emissions.
Beyond electricity generation, nuclear technologies are increasingly supporting food security through improved crop varieties, medical diagnosis and cancer treatment, water resource management, industrial productivity and environmental protection.
For Nigeria, these developments present significant opportunities. With increasing electricity demand, rapid urbanisation and commitments to climate resilience, experts increasingly advocate an energy mix that combines natural gas, renewable energy, improved electricity storage and, eventually, nuclear energy under robust regulatory oversight.
This evolving global consensus reinforces the strategic importance of institutions such as the NNRA in ensuring that any expansion of nuclear applications remains safe, secure and internationally compliant.
Despite remarkable progress, several challenges remain.
Public misconceptions about nuclear technology continue to limit acceptance. Some Nigerians still associate nuclear science exclusively with weapons or historical disasters, overlooking its widespread peaceful applications.
Other challenges include limited public awareness, shortage of specialised human resources, financing constraints, infrastructure deficits, evolving cybersecurity threats, radioactive waste management, emergency preparedness and the need for stronger coordination among institutions.
The expansion of stakeholder engagement beyond Abuja, increased collaboration with universities and research institutions, and sustained media education remain essential priorities.
